Description
Agrarian Institute teaches people about humanity's original purpose of stewardship towards the earth for the common good. The Education Garden Build project constructs a primary garden classroom and programmatic center consisting of 1000 sq ft outdoor concrete flooring and six 50 ft long wheelchair accessible raised gardens.
